Two Years After Dobbs Decision, South Carolina Democrats Hold Trump Accountable for Anti-Freedom Attacks, Mobilize to Stop Trump’s National Abortion Ban

June 25, 2024

South Carolina Democratic Party Chair Christale Spain released the following statement on the second anniversary of the Supreme Court’s decision on Dobbs v. Jackson Women’s Health Organization, which overturned Roe v. Wade and paved the way for extreme abortion bans across the country:

“In the two years since Donald Trump’s Supreme Court justices overturned Roe v. Wade, millions of women across the nation have fallen victim to draconian abortion bans and attacks on other aspects of reproductive health care. Access to abortion, contraception, and IVF shouldn’t be in question – but it is, all because of Trump. He has repeatedly bragged about his role in the fall of Roe and has enabled MAGA Republicans to attack women’s right to reproductive care. Now, an even more dire future is on the horizon: If Trump receives a second term as president, he and his MAGA cronies want to double down on this anti-choice, anti-freedom agenda and implement a nationwide abortion ban. South Carolina women won’t stand idly by as Trump continues to put their rights on the chopping block. We are mobilizing every day to ensure that a national ban never comes to fruition. Come November, South Carolinians will reject Trump and reelect President Biden and Vice President Harris – the only candidates in this race committed to defending and restoring reproductive rights.”

While Trump and MAGA Republicans are working to ban abortion access nationwide…

  • Trump endorsed allowing states to punish and prosecute women who have an abortion and refused to rule out signing a nationwide abortion ban.
  • Trump has said it over and over again: He supports a national abortion ban.

President Biden and Vice President Harris are fighting to protect a woman’s right to choose by:

  • Calling on Congress to codify the protections of Roe into law, restoring rights women relied on for nearly 50 years.
  • Strengthening patient privacy and access to contraception.
  • Supporting a woman’s right to travel for medical care.
  • Promising to veto a national abortion ban and affirming that, if given a Democratic majority in Congress, they will codify the protections of Roe in federal law once and for all.
